Transaction 072ea870c99016dfb890cb2effc4dbb1baf2b355221536c67c50dd035b295fbe

30 Input
1 Outputs
  • 072ea870c99016dfb890cb2effc4dbb1baf2b355221536c67c50dd035b295fbe:0
  • value  32792516
    address  14LS7Uda6EZGXLtRrFEZ2kWmarrxobkyu9